Start your trip by visiting the famous Mahakaleshwar Temple, which is one of the twelve Jyotirlingas in India dedicated to Lord Shiva. Begin your morning with a spiritual experience as you witness the morning Aarti (prayer ceremony). Afterward, explore the temple complex and marvel at the intricate architecture. In the afternoon, take a leisurely stroll along Ram Ghat, a serene riverfront promenade. In the evening, head to the Kaliadeh Palace to enjoy the beautiful sunset over the Shipra River.
Embark on a journey to Vedh Shala, an ancient observatory that showcases the rich astronomical knowledge of ancient India. Spend the morning exploring the various astronomical instruments and learning about the history of Indian astronomy. In the afternoon, visit the Sandipani Ashram, a renowned educational center dedicated to moral and spiritual upliftment. Enjoy interactive sessions and workshops suitable for both adults and children. End the day with a peaceful evening walk in the ashram's serene surroundings.
Start your day by visiting the Kal Bhairav Temple, dedicated to the fierce form of Lord Shiva. Experience the energetic atmosphere as devotees pay their respects to the deity. Afterward, head to the Chintaman Ganesh Temple, one of the oldest and most revered Ganesha temples in Ujjain. Spend the afternoon exploring the temple complex and enjoying the peaceful ambiance. In the evening, take a boat ride on the Shipra River and witness the mesmerizing Ganga Aarti.
In the morning, explore the ancient Bhartrihari Caves, a place associated with the philosopher-saint Bhartrihari. Marvel at the natural rock formations and soak in the peaceful ambiance. Afterward, visit the ISKCON Ujjain temple complex, dedicated to Lord Krishna. Enjoy the serene surroundings, participate in the temple rituals, and relish a vegetarian meal at the temple's restaurant. Spend the evening exploring the local markets and indulging in some shopping.
Start your day by visiting the peaceful banks of the Kshipra River. Enjoy a picnic by the riverside, take a dip in the holy river, or simply relax amidst nature. In the afternoon, head to the Mangalnath Temple, dedicated to Lord Mangal (Mars). Take in the panoramic views of Ujjain from the temple premises and witness the evening Aarti. End your trip by savoring local delicacies at a traditional Ujjaini restaurant.
For off the beaten path attractions, consider visiting the Siddhavat, a sacred banyan tree believed to grant wishes, and the Kalideh Palace Garden, a serene park near the Kaliadeh Palace. Locals love to relax at the Triveni Ghat, a confluence of three rivers, and indulge in street food at the Khau Galli (food street) near Mahakaleshwar Temple.
